Molly, You do understand that the directory to be created under /media should 
be named molly in your case (i.e., sudo mkdir /media/molly), right? Not 
"USERNAME" literally.
Also, I noticed on my laptop, which does not have this bug, the directory 
(/media/david in my case) did not exist initially, but was created 
automatically the first time I plugged in a USB storage device after upgrading 
to 12.10. Also, it is owned by root, so maybe the instruction to chown it is 
unnecessary.
